Performance Under Pressure: Torque and Flexibility
The primary advantage of these flexible extension bars lies in their unparalleled ability to navigate obstructions. Each bar, available in 1/4-inch, 3/8-inch, and 1/2-inch drive sizes, provides continuous flexibility along its length. This allows for a smooth, controlled bend up to approximately 90 degrees, enabling users to snake past engine components, chassis elements, or plumbing fixtures to engage a fastener directly.
While offering extreme flexibility, these extensions are engineered for high torque applications with manual ratchet wrenches. The internal construction, likely a series of interlocking steel segments or a wound spring steel core, is designed to transmit rotational force efficiently, even when bent. This capability is crucial for breaking loose stubborn bolts or tightening components to specification.
Standard universal joints often introduce a significant amount of play and potential for binding when subjected to high torque at extreme angles. These flexible shafts, by distributing the bend over a longer length, maintain a more consistent torque transfer. This design minimizes the risk of stripping fasteners or damaging the tool itself, providing a more reliable and controlled fastening experience than multi-jointed setups.
Compatibility and Versatility Across Drive Sizes
The set includes three essential drive sizes: 1/4-inch, 3/8-inch, and 1/2-inch. This comprehensive offering ensures compatibility with the vast majority of standard socket sets and ratchet wrenches found in any mechanic's toolbox. The 1/4-inch drive, measuring 145mm, is ideal for delicate work in extremely tight spaces, often found in electronics or small engine repair.
The 3/8-inch drive, at 205mm, represents the workhorse of the set, suitable for a broad range of automotive and general mechanical tasks. This size strikes an excellent balance between flexibility and strength, making it indispensable for accessing fasteners on engine manifolds, suspension components, or intricate machinery. It's a versatile choice.
Finally, the 1/2-inch drive, extending to 255mm, provides the necessary leverage for larger, more stubborn fasteners. This size is critical for heavier automotive repairs, industrial maintenance, or any situation requiring significant torque application in an obstructed area.
